Administrative Assistant I

Division of Real Estate Development and Management

State of Florida Department of Management Services

This position is located in Orlando, FL

Position Overview and Responsibilities

The selected candidate for this role perform varied types of administrative work and report directly to the Facilities Manager in the operation of the Hurston Group. This responsibility requires performing research and gathering data, preparing written reports, independently initiating projects, interpreting policy and aiding the Facilities Manager. This person is responsible for supporting the maintenance staff. Key responsibilities include, but are not limited to, the following:

Administrative Duties:

  • Receive and process daily mail, reviewing and routing accordingly.
  • Receive and process travel reimbursement vouchers for staff’s vicinity, training, and meeting travel.
  • Maintains office files, processing all paperwork, including personnel information.
  • Assist Facilities Manager in compiling data and completing forms for monthly operating reports.
  • Order and maintain office supplies.
  • Field tenant calls for cleaning service requests and complaints, coordinates to satisfy these requests for all sites.
  • Assist in conducting daily administrative activities and/or directions, special projects or activities with the Facilities Manager and maintenance staff.
  • Assist Facilities Manager, Maintenance Supervisor and maintenance staff as needed on various special projects, and for compiling of contract data for compliance and record maintenance (security, lawn care & custodial contracts).

Purchasing Duties:

  • Coordinate collection and presentation of data for use in preparation of budgets.
  • Install budget control methods concerning all phases of budget. Keeps track of spreadsheets as directed for budget control.
  • Receive requisitions and processes them through E Procurement System as applicable. Obtains and processes phone quotations for building repairs, materials, or services from vendors for all facilities.
  • Follow up on status of orders, ensuring their completion and approval in a timely manner.
  • Coordinate scheduling of services and payment of such with vendors.
  • Prepare and process daily transmittals for VISA payments to vendors for all sites.

Other Miscellaneous Duties:

  • Serve as the point of contact for the DMS office in Orlando, conducts themselves in a courteous and professional manner.
  • Represent the Department when dealing with agency tenants, clients, and the general public.
  • Process and coordinates tenant signage requests.
  • Book conference rooms to be used by tenant agencies, processing applications for After Hours Use of Facility.
  • Process Sonitrol security access code requests for tenants assigned to the three facilities and issues corresponding access cards, receives, and processes replacement payments for lost/damaged cards.
  • Process Paid Parking contracts and assigns parking cards to the building tenants.

Knowledge, Skills, and Abilities:

  • Knowledge of office procedures and practices.
  • Knowledge of the methods of data collection.
  • Ability to understand and apply applicable rules, regulations, policies and procedures.
  • Ability to work independently.
  • Ability to utilize problem-solving techniques.
  • Ability to plan, organize and coordinate work assignments.
  • Ability to establish and maintain effective working relationships with others.
  • Ability to model behaviors of Accountability, Communication, Empowerment, Flexibility, Integrity, Respect, and Teamwork.

Minimum Qualifications:

  • Three years of secretarial or clerical work experience.
  • A valid driver's license.

VETERANS’ PREFERENCE. Pursuant to Chapter 295, Florida Statutes, candidates eligible for Veterans’ Preference will receive preference in employment for Career Service vacancies and are encouraged to apply. Certain service members may be eligible to receive waivers for postsecondary educational requirements. Candidates claiming Veterans’ Preference must attach supporting documentation with each submission that includes character of service (for example, DD Form 214 Member Copy #4) along with any other documentation as required by Rule 55A-7, Florida Administrative Code.
